How do I fix a garage door sensor repair issue in Omaha?

Garage door sensor repair in Omaha focuses on ensuring the safety beams are functioning correctly. The specialist will check for obstructions, clean the sensor lenses, and verify proper alignment. If the sensors are damaged or the wiring is faulty, they will be repaired or replaced. This ensures your garage door opener reverses when the beam is broken, preventing accidents.

What is the process for garage door repair spring replacement cost in Omaha?

The cost for garage door spring replacement in Omaha depends on the type of spring (torsion or extension), the door's size and weight, and the specific brand. Labor costs also factor in. The pros will assess your door and provide a precise quote for the replacement, ensuring the correct springs are installed for safe and balanced operation.
